Abstract

An ultrasound transducer having an extended focus for enabling an ultrasound imaging catheter to image features at a distance from the transducer with a high resolution and a high penetration depth. The ultrasound transducer is configured such that the acoustic path-length from the periphery of the transducer is increased relative to the acoustic path-length from the center of the transducer thereby increasing the transition length and focal length of the transducer. The ultrasound transducer may include an acoustic element having a convex surface on a side which transmits and receives ultrasound waves. An acoustic backing material may be attached to the acoustic element opposite the side where ultrasound waves are transmitted and received, and an acoustic matching layer may be provided on the convex surface of the acoustic element. The acoustic matching layer may have a substantially uniform thickness such that it also has a convex outer surface. The radius of curvature of the convex surface of the acoustic transducer element will determine the focal length for a given size and frequency of operation of the ultrasound transducer.
